Subject: Hopper walker or swinger


I unload from semis and carts at 4 locations. I have been using a drive over dump pit, it is wore out and has been plugging last year so it has to go. A new drive over is ,auger or belt , is 10k. My dad does lots of unloading and i don't want him pushing the swing hopper all day. I see there is the hopper walker and the swinger. Does anyone prefer one over the other for any reason. Are there any others on the market. Has anyone homemade one from farm supply parts? they do seem a little pricey for what they are. Does the swinger have stop sets?

I have seen the pics of the swing hopper in a small pit but I don't want a to make 6 holes in my yards for these. If I get to unloading in 1 spot that looks like a great idea.
